News

Israeli forces brought the pro-Palestinian activist boat Handala into the port of Ashdod on Sunday, after seizing the vessel ...
Serving craft beer, playing mahjong, stacking shelves and boxing, the dozens of humanoid robots at Shanghai's World AI ...